What they do
A Speech Language Pathologist diagnoses and treats speech, language, and swallowing disorders in patients with a variety of conditions. Helps patients improve their ability to make sounds or use language, or develop non-spoken means of communication. May specialize in working with patients of a certain age group, or treat speech problems resulting from a condition such as a stroke or cleft palate. Works in schools, hospitals and other healthcare facilities and works closely with physicians, psychologists, social workers, and other therapists.
